Overview

Field Value
Gene ID LotjaGi4g1v0054900
Transcript ID LotjaGi4g1v0054900.2
Related isoforms 4
Lotus japonicus genome version Gifu v1.2
Description RING finger protein; TAIR: AT5G01520.1 RING/U-box superfamily protein; Swiss-Prot: sp|Q6IV56|RN141_DANRE RING finger protein 141; TrEMBL-Plants: tr|I3T4Q8|I3T4Q8_LOTJA Uncharacterized protein; Found in the gene: LotjaGi4g1v0054900
Working Lj name n.a.
